Usually fleas’ bites only affect your pets and suck the blood from them, but they can also bite people too. Flea bites on people are the most common type of insect bite.
There are a lot of fleas that can bite people like cat flea, dog flea, and human flea. Basically fleas use their jaws to cut through an individual’s skin, and then excrete their saliva, which contains enzymes and anticoagulant. The anticoagulant prevents the blood from clotting, thus enabling the fleas to suck more blood. The enzyme will cause an allergic reaction to the bitten people.
What do these flea bites look like?
The fleas usually bite at the lower portions of the legs, such as the ankles. A flea bite usually looks like a red spot, and is accompanied by a halo of redness. It can last for several hours depending on a person’s reaction to it. It can cause slight irritation or itchiness in some people. But there are others that will have a more extreme reaction and can sometimes lead to hives with excessive swelling. Children tend to be more vulnerable to these flea bites because their skin is more sensitive. Their cases are much more severe than adults.
How to treat flea bites
You can save time and money if you try these home remedies first before consulting your family doctor. These treatments are for mild cases of allergy.
1. Using a mild antiseptic detergent or soap, wash the affected area thoroughly.
2. You can place an ice pack on the affected area, which will reduce the inflammation and swelling.
3. Use calamine lotion to relieve the itch.
4. Use a mild steroidal cream, such as hydrocortisone. These are readily available in your local pharmacy. It will relieve the swelling and itch much faster.

Hives is medically known as urticaria. It is a disease of the skin that causes patches and rings all over your body. Urticaria is caused by a chemical known as histamine. This is the reason why your skin forms red blotches. They appear in groups and are red in color. They can also appear in different sizes, depending on the severity of the illness.
Allergens usually trigger these hives from appearing. This allergen can be in the form of nuts, eggs, berries, jelly fish, insect bites, medicine, etc. It can also be due to exposure to extreme weather, tight clothing, sweat or it can even be hereditary. Swelling on the affected region, pain, and itchiness are the most common symptoms of hives. Fortunately, hives can be cured even with the use of home remedies.
